#b2c228 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b2c228 is composed of 69.8% red, 76.1%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.4%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 66.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 45.9%. #b2c228 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#658500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

● #b2c228 color description : Strong yellow.
#b2c228 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b2c228 has RGB values of R:178, G:194,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 11715112.

Shades and Tints of #b2c228
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0f03 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b2c228
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797a70 is the less saturated color, while #cfe604 is the most saturated one.
